@@ -1,5 +1,11 @@
package extract
import (
"encoding/xml"
"fmt"
"os"
)
type Params struct {
InputData string
OutputPath string
@@ -12,5 +18,86 @@ type Params struct {
Station string
}
// 定义 InputFileList 结构体
type InputFileList struct {
InputData string `xml:"inputdata"`
}
// 定义 OutputFileList 结构体
type OutputFileList struct {
Num int `xml:"num,attr"`
OutputPath string `xml:"outputPath"`
TempPath string `xml:"tempPath"`
ReportFile string `xml:"reportFile"`
ResultFile string `xml:"resultFile"`
}
// 定义 Params 结构体
type XMLParams struct {
StationId string `xml:"stationId"`
Sensor string `xml:"sensor"`
DataId string `xml:"dataId"`
SatelliteId string `xml:"satelliteId"`
}
// 定义 Task 结构体
type L0Task struct {
XMLName xml.Name `xml:"task"`
InputFileList InputFileList `xml:"inputFileList"`
OutputFileList OutputFileList `xml:"outputfilelist"`
Params XMLParams `xml:"params"`
}
// L0 ID
const L0_ID = `{{.Satellite}}_{{.Sensor}}_{{.YYMMDD}}_{{.HHMMSS}}_{{.DataId}}_{{.Index}}`
const L0TPLFile = "resource/template/satellite/sjy01.l0.xml.tpl"
const L0TPL = `<?xml version="1.0" encoding="UTF-8"?>
<task>
<inputFileList>
<inputdata>{{.InputData}}</inputdata>
</inputFileList>
<outputfilelist num="3">
<outputPath>{{.OutputPath}}</outputPath>
<TempPath>{{.TempPath}}</TempPath>
<reportFile>{{.ReportFile}}</reportFile>
<resultFile>{{.ResultFile}}</resultFile>
</outputfilelist>
<params>
<stationId>WN</stationId>
<sensor>PMS</sensor>
<dataId>{{.DataId}}</dataId>
<satelliteId>SJY01</satelliteId>
</params>
</task>
`
func LoadL0Params(fname string) (*Params, error) {
data, err := os.ReadFile(fname)
if err != nil {
return nil, err
}
var task L0Task
err = xml.Unmarshal(data, &task)
if err != nil {
return nil, err
}
var params Params
params.InputData = task.InputFileList.InputData
params.OutputPath = task.OutputFileList.OutputPath
params.Satellite = task.Params.SatelliteId
params.DataId = task.Params.DataId
params.Report = task.OutputFileList.ReportFile
params.Result = task.OutputFileList.ResultFile
params.Station = task.Params.StationId
params.LogFile = fmt.Sprintf("/tmp/SJY01/log/%s_l0.log", params.DataId)
params.TempPath = task.OutputFileList.TempPath
if params.TempPath == "" {
params.TempPath = "/tmp/SJY01/data"
}
return &params, nil
}
